Where to Stay in Mexico City During Your Visit (Updated 2025)

"With only four rooms, I found Ágata Hotel to be a super-stylish, tranquil boutique where rooms are decorated in soft neutral tones with wooden accents, marble bathrooms, deep tubs, plush robes, in-room coffeemakers, plus-sized TVs, and a complimentary Mexican breakfast that I thought was delicious." - Matthew Kepnes
